This post is the last to my Singapore series. You can look at Day 1, Day 2 and Day 3 posts by clicking on the above links. On my last day in Singapore, I wore this pleasant blue lace romper. Keeping in mind that we were to spend the day among birds and frolic on Orchard street.

Talking about Orchard street: sure it's big with plethora of brands, clean and beautiful yet I didn't find it reasonable on the pocket or anything that you wouldn't find it in any part of the country. Nevertheless, I found these amazing pair of shoes which I wear almost every day now! Little heavy on the pocket but I didn't want to leave Singapore empty-handed. Also, a thing about Chinatown- It's gorgeous at night and is a bit up-scaled in terms of 'flee market' and I loved every bit of the view. The collection at shops, the lights, crowd, food and the fruit market as well! Must visit is Little India if you miss Indian food while in Singapore. People also say that the Mustafa market of Singapore is a 'must-visit place' but I beg to disagree. It's your ordinary supermarket where you would find Indian faces, buying Indian groceries and nothing else. But still if you may, go to this familiar place if you are missing some relation :)

The main attraction of the day was Jurong Bird Park. It was beautiful, magical and relaxing. Just what I needed on the last day! Take a note of the bird shows before going since you don't wanna miss the fun it is! I mean really fun! Otherwise it is your normal bird zoo with a long walk. You can make a nice family day of it if nothing else :)
